数据结构实验之图论二:图的深度遍历 Time Limit: 1000MS Memory Limit: 65536KB Submit Statistic Discuss P…
分类:数据结构之图
图的深度优先遍历和图的广度优先遍历
图的遍历:从图中某一顶点出发访遍图中其余顶点,且使每一个顶点仅被访问一次。这一过程就叫做图的遍历。 1、图的深度优先遍历 类似于树的先根遍历,它的思想:假设初始状态是图中所有顶点均未被访问,则从某个顶点v出发,首先访问该…
数据结构(C语言第2版)-----数组,广义表,树,图
任何一个算法的设计取决于选定的数据结构,而算法的实现依赖于采用的存储结构。 之前线性表的数据元素都是非结构的原子类型,元素的值是不可…
数据结构——图的广度遍历
图的广度遍历和深度遍历思想不一样。后者是用递归的方法来实现的,这个是要借助队列来实现的。实现的基本思想如下: 1、从图中某个顶点V0出发,并访问此顶点; 2、从V0出发,访问V0的各个未曾访问的邻接点W1,W2,…,Wk…
图的广度优先遍历BFS(邻接矩阵表示法)
1.前言 复习算法第四章——图中的路径,首先完成算法广度优先遍历,其中使用到了队列结构 2.参考资料 http://blog.csdn.net/lengyuhong/archive/2010/01/06/5145100.…
暑假算法心得------图的遍历BFS
1076 Forwards on Weibo (30)(30 分)提问 Weibo is known as the Chinese version of Twitter. One user on We…
用邻接表构造图并遍历
/* 输入格式 0 1 0 2 0 3 2 3 1 0 2 0 3 0 3 2 */ #include <iostream> using namespace std; const int maxSize = …
图的遍历中的树边,前向边,后向边,横叉边
树边,前向边,后向边,横叉边,应该说,不是一个图本身有的概念,应该是图进行DFS时才有的概念。 图进行DFS会得到一棵DFS树(森林),在这个树上 才有了这些概念。对图进行DFS,可以从任意的顶点开始,遍历的方式也是多样…
图的遍历DFS【邻接矩阵】
对于一个图,顶点与顶点之间如果相连的话,是没有权值的 但是对于一个网则不同,2个顶点如果有联系,那就需要有权值 #include<cstdio> int visited[1000];//初始化数组为0 //这…
1134. Vertex Cover (25)[图的遍历]
1. 原题: https://www.patest.cn/contests/pat-a-practise/1134 2. 思路 题意: 给出一个图,点的集合,判断图中所有边的至少一个点是否都包含在集合中。 思路…
无向图的深度和广度优先遍历(javascript)
无向图的深度和广度优先遍历 function Graph(v){ //Graph类的定义 this.vertices=v; this.edges=0; //边的条数 this.adj=[]; //是一个二维数组,行是顶点…
数据结构-图的深度遍历dfs
图的深度遍历 Time Limit: 1000MS Memory Limit: 65536KB Submit Statistic Problem Description 请定一…